Why Electric Vehicles Make Sense in Oregon

Oregon, known as the Beaver State, is experiencing a significant shift toward electric vehicle adoption. With electricity rates averaging $0.11/kWh and gas prices at $4.19/gallon, Oregon drivers have a compelling financial case for going electric.

Based on the average driver covering 12,000 miles annually, EV owners in Oregon can expect to save approximately $1,634 per year on fuel costs alone. The state's mild, wet climate in western Oregon is excellent for EVs; eastern Oregon winters require preconditioning.

Oregon EV Incentives & Tax Credits

Rebates up to $7,500 plus federal tax credit. Portland General Electric offers EV charging incentives. These incentives can significantly reduce your upfront costs, making the transition to electric more affordable than ever.

When combined with long-term fuel savings of $8,170 over five years, the total cost of EV ownership becomes highly competitive with traditional gas vehicles.

Charging Infrastructure

Excellent charging network along I-5 corridor with strong Portland metro coverage. Major cities including Portland, Salem, Eugene, and Gresham offer convenient access to fast charging options. Most EV owners charge at home overnight, but Oregon's expanding public network ensures confident travel across the state.

Climate Considerations

Oregon's mild, wet climate in western Oregon is excellent for EVs; eastern Oregon winters require preconditioning. Modern electric vehicles feature advanced thermal management systems that maintain battery efficiency across temperature extremes.
